Join us for a series of short presentations highlighting the scope of research by HSM's Health Professions Education Research Group.
Several Bond University academics will discuss how to undertake research and what are the current hot topics in health professions education research. The session will include 10 min presentations from each of the speakers followed by 5 min discussion.
